괴발개발 개발하다
[Oracle] 오라클 계정 생성, 권한 부여, 권한 삭제, 계정 삭제(cmd, sql developer) 본문
< cmd >
1. 오라클 계정 생성
1) cmd 접속 : sqlplus 입력
- 사용자명 : system & 비밀번호 : oracle 설치 시 입력했던 비밀번호 입력
2) 관리자 권한으로 접속
3) 계정 생성
* 앞에 C##을 안붙이고 11g처럼 편하게 쓰고 싶다면, alter session set "_ORACLE_SCRIPT"=true; 를 입력 하고 작성할 것!
2. 권한 부여
1) 변경사항 저장 : commit
2) 계정 생성 확인
select * from all_users; |
3. 계정 권한 취소
revoke [권한] from [id]; revoke connect dba from sampleid; |
4. 계정 삭제
drop user [id] cascade; |
< sql developer >
1. SQL developer 접속
2. system으로 접속
사용자 이름에 system을 입력하고, 비밀번호에 oracle을 설치할 때 설정한 pw를 입력 >> 테스트 버튼 클릭 >> 저장 및 접속
3. sql 워크시트에 쿼리 입력
select * from all_users; // 모든 계정 정보 조회
alter session set "_ORACLE_SCRIPT"=true; // 사용자 명에 c## 안붙여도 됨
create user [id] identified by [pw]; // 계정 생성
grant [권한] to [id]; // 권한 부여
commit; // 변경사항 저장
예시)
< 출처 >
https://ajdahrdl.tistory.com/2
'Oracle' 카테고리의 다른 글
[Oracle] 오라클 테이블 컬럼 추가 및 코멘트, 설정 수정 (0) | 2022.07.31 |
---|---|
[Oracle] 오라클 ORA-01031 : 권한이 불충분합니다. (0) | 2022.07.30 |
[Oracle] 오라클 - Unique Constraint 제거 (0) | 2022.07.29 |
[Oracle] 오라클 덤프데이터 Import 하기 (IMPDP) (0) | 2022.07.15 |
[Oracle] 오라클 ORA-28014: 관리 사용자를 삭제할 수 없습니다. (0) | 2022.07.15 |